DESCRIPTION

Under general supervision, this position uses technical acumen for planning, designing, developing, implementing and administering data-based systems that acquire, prepare, store and provide access to data and metadata. Maintains and optimizes systems and migrates data and systems as needed. Ensures integrity and completeness of data and workflow, manages and / or develops data practices, databases and information systems as well as guidelines, dictionaries, registries and / or services. May include interpretation of scientific research data artifacts as well as mediation across science and technology domains and long-term data care. Asinformation architect and data steward, designs systems, data products and / or data production processes while focusing on data curation, data exchange, data security, data integrity and information environments. Evaluates/reevaluates frameworks, strategies, standards and standards-making activities. May involve work with a project-level data repository, a center or an archive.

Applies skills as a seasoned, experienced data / information management professional with full understanding of industry practices and campus / medical center / OP and department methodologies, policies and procedures to resolve complex and wide ranging issues where analyses of situations or data requires a review of a variety of factors. Demonstrates competency in selecting methods and techniques to obtain solutions. Performs other duties as assigned.

Pay Transparency Act

Annual Full Pay Range: $82,500 - $151,500 (will be prorated if the appointment percentage is less than 100%)

Hourly Equivalent: $39.51 - $72.56

Factors in determining the appropriate compensation for a role include experience, skills, knowledge, abilities, education, licensure and certifications, and other business and organizational needs. The Hiring Pay Scale referenced in the job posting is the budgeted salary or hourly range that the University reasonably expects to pay for this position. The Annual Full Pay Range may be broader than what the University anticipates to pay for this position, based on internal equity, budget, and collective bargaining agreements (when applicable).
